"Rompendo o silêncio do sufoco": The writing of Anita Realce, Esmeralda Ribeiro and Miriam Alves in the Cadernos Negros (Vol.8)

In a context permeated by diverse oppressions of race and gender, the writing of black women in Brazil has historically configured itself as a potent space for the exercise of creativity and re-elaboration of its own existence, where the act of writing becomes a political act of courage.
